New Jersey Statutes, Title: 40, MUNICIPALITIES AND COUNTIES

    Chapter 75: Members of first commission; election and terms

      Section: 40:75-48: Reorganization of board after recall

           After the incumbent has been recalled and the nominee has succeeded him in the office of commissioner, the board may reorganize and reassign the various departments as provided in article 2 of chapter 72 of this title (s. 40:72-2 et seq.). It may also remove from office any person appointed by the commissioner who has been removed, if such appointment was made within six months from the time of the filing of the recall petition.
